Commercial cleaning company workflow automation: What Breaks Daily
Commercial cleaning companies face complex and fast-moving operational challenges every day. Site rotas often require last-minute adjustments owing to unexpected staff absences. Service evidence, such as clients’ sign-offs or photo verification, can be incomplete or lost. Enquiries from prospects slip through the cracks, and contract documentation is slow to finalise. Meanwhile, multiple systems—ranging from spreadsheets to fragmented software subscriptions—make it difficult to get a consistent view of operational data.
These breakdowns add up: time slips away, errors grow, and compliance obligations become harder to verify. Without a connected workflow, teams spend hours on manual admin, while key decisions are based on partial or outdated information.
Commercial cleaning company workflow automation offers a practical path to solve these everyday headaches—and reclaim control.

Automate Enquiry to Contract Workflow
Streamlined Client Onboarding from Start to Finish
The initial enquiry phase often involves manual tracking across email, telephone, and CRM tools. This fragmentation leads to lost follow-ups or long delays in contract setup.
By implementing a tailored workflow to automate enquiry tracking, quote generation, and contract creation, companies can own this process end-to-end within one workspace. This reduces human error and accelerates conversion rates without losing control to external SaaS.
Smart Connection to Existing CRM and Document Systems
Rather than rip-and-replace, the enquiry to contract automation connects your existing CRM data and document management. Integrations can import lead details, send templated emails, and generate PDF contracts—replacing subscription-based quoting tools with owned modules.
Example: Auto-quoting and E-signature within the System
A commercial cleaning company receives an enquiry via web form. The system classifies the request and auto-generates a tailored quote. Upon client acceptance, the platform triggers a contract draft, sends an e-signature request, and stores the signed contract as a secure record—all without manual handover.
Built-in Controls for Compliance and Approval
While automation manages process flow, contract terms and pricing rules remain subject to human review. Alerts flag unusual requests, and approvals are required before client onboarding is complete, supporting governance and regulatory obligations.

Simplify Site Rota and Workforce Scheduling
Pain Points in Scheduling Across Multiple Sites
Scheduling cleaners across diverse locations is a challenge. Shifts change unexpectedly due to sickness or client needs. Paper rotas or disconnected digital tools struggle to stay updated, causing double bookings or missed assignments.
One Consistent Rota Module with Real-time Updates
With workflow automation built around business rules, your owned system handles shift allocation using deterministic rules, including skills, location, and availability. Mobile interfaces keep staff informed instantly and allow real-time shift swaps—all connected in a single rota record.
Seamless Integration with Attendance and Payroll Systems
Integration ensures that clock-ins feed directly into attendance records and payroll, eliminating manual timesheet collection. This reduces errors and speeds up payment processing.
Operational Example: Auto-notification of Shift Changes
If a cleaner calls in sick, the system triggers automated alerts to supervisors and eligible replacement staff. The rota updates dynamically, and confirmations flow back through the mobile app.
Controls Maintaining Staff Access and Site Security
Access permissions ensure only assigned staff see sensitive site details. Shift changes trigger security verifications such as client sign-off requirements to maintain compliance with site policies.

Automate Service Evidence Capture and Verification
Challenges in Gathering Complete Service Records
Evidence such as logged cleaning tasks, photos, and client signatures are critical but often collected inconsistently. Manual collation causes delays and compliance issues.
Connected Mobile Service Records Linked to Client Sites
A connected system fields mobile entry of cleaning reports, photo uploads, and client feedback in real-time. These records consolidate to a single operational dashboard for supervisors and clients to monitor performance.
Smart Use of AI for Classification and Prioritisation
AI classification helps verify photo content or flag incomplete records for follow-up. Summarisation modules condense daily service data for management reviews.
Real-Life Scenario: Instant Verification after Each Shift
After completing a cleaning slot, staff upload photos and task checklists on a dedicated app. AI flags any missing critical evidence. Supervisors review summaries before approving invoicing.
Safety and Compliance Controls Built-in
Every record includes timestamping and geo-validation to assure site presence. Verification steps align with Health & Safety Executive (HSE) guidelines, supporting audits.

Use AI Selectively for Variable Workloads
Avoid AI Overreach on Predictable Tasks
Automation is best when applied selectively. Deterministic rules efficiently handle predictable tasks such as rota allocation or invoice generation. AI complements by tackling less structured tasks like text classification or summarisation.
AI Capabilities for Prioritisation and Decision Support
AI agents assist with triaging incoming enquiries, summarising client feedback, and suggesting priority actions to human managers. This increases responsiveness without removing human oversight.
Example: AI Supplements Human Approvals in Contract Workflow
AI pre-screens enquiry details and contract clauses for exceptions, highlighting those needing human review. Humans remain accountable for final decisions.
Controls Ensure Accountability and Transparency
All AI outputs remain auditable and editable. Decision logs support compliance with UK data and business governance standards.

A 90-Day Rollout Plan to Automate Your Workflow
Weeks 1–2: Assessment and Planning
- Conduct operational audits to map current enquiry, scheduling, service, and invoicing workflows.
- Identify key pain points and existing system capabilities to retain.
- Define integration points and data flow needs.
- Collaborate to design tailored modules—especially for enquiry to contract and rota automation.
- Establish governance controls and compliance checks.
Weeks 3–6: Build and Integrate Owned Modules
- Develop enquiry tracking and contract automation integrated with existing CRM/document sources.
- Implement rota scheduling linked to attendance and payroll data.
- Configure AI capabilities for classification and summarisation aligned with human workflows.
- Embed specialist payment and communication tools.
Weeks 7–12: Pilot, Train and Refine
- Pilot workflows with core users on live sites, capturing feedback.
- Refine automation rules and approvals based on operational experience.
- Deliver staff training and rollout mobile service evidence capture.
- Launch centralised dashboard and reporting.
- Support go-live with ongoing monitoring and adjustment.
